Immigrants seeking to become citizens often applied at a U.S. District Court or a district court at a county courthouse. You can obtain copies of declarations, certificates, and other records by contacting the clerk's office in the county. Contact details for [[Oklahoma Genealogy|Oklahoma]] county courts can be found on [http://www.genealogy.com/00000265.html http://www.genealogy.com/00000265.html].
